466788706c9961a059776c65523e7f3471ba88a4cc36d9853bfa52ddbe41a806

1149991 (470540 blocks ago)

⏴ Block 1149990 (7ac530e8...7d8) | Block 1149992 ⏵ | Latest block ⏭

Metadata

9/18/22, 9:04 PM UTC (653d 12:40:47 ago) 19.2 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details